How much is a replacement driving licence Ireland?

€35
Motorists over the age of 70 can renew or get their first driving licence or learner permit for free. The replacement fee of €35 applies to the over 70’s if the licence is lost or damaged. If you are paying online you can pay by credit card, debit card, Google Pay or Apple Pay.

How much is a replacement license in Florida?

$25.00
Driver License Fees

Original Class E (includes Learner’s license)* $48.00
Replacement license (Free to veterans only adding the “Veteran” designation)* $25.00
Late Fee $15.00
Endorsements $7.00
Knowledge retest* $10.00

What happened to the paper version of my driving licence?

The paper counterpart to the photocard driving licence was abolished on 8 June 2015, so how you view your licence information has changed.
